1938. Maggie Bates, widowed for nine years and unaware of the secret threatening her family, has returned to her roots. In the Derbyshire town of Castle Maine, Silas Bradshaw still casts his giant shadow, but Maggie determines to put her past firmly behind her and forge a new life for herself and her two children.
